About this carrier

FREIGHT LINE EXPRESS TRUCKING INC is a Burlingame, CA freight carrier that is authorized for property in the state of California. This company has 23 truck(s) in their fleet and 23 truck drivers. Their motor carrier number is MC-559129 and their USDOT number is 1279465.
